## Account Recovery — Larkspan Billing Worker

If the deploy account is locked during a blue-green cutover, do not proceed with traffic shift. The green stack of the Larkspan billing worker cannot drain invoices without the deploy account active. First, confirm the blue stack is still serving. Then open the recovery console, select the billing-worker service account, and choose manual recovery. Cutover resumes automatically once the account is restored. To complete manual recovery, enter the passphrase that appears below.

strongbox words: holax-rusax-jorath-aldeth

**14:05 — Order cutoff misfire identified.** The Sugarwren bakery platform applied the 2 p.m. cutoff in server time rather than store-local time, so shops in the Brightmoor region stopped accepting orders two hours early. On-call confirmed the rule engine change shipped that morning. For reference, the affected deployment carries the identifier recorded below.

session token of kahag-bawip = htk6_729d08

# Snapshade EXIF scrubber — env config
# Strips GPS, serial, and timestamp tags from uploads before
# they hit the Ferrowood CDN. Do not disable scrubbing in prod.
# SCRUB_WORKERS controls parallelism; keep at 4 unless paged.
# Failed scrubs quarantine to the holdback bucket.
# The bucket write credential must be defined on the next line.

env line for yahaf-kageg: VAULT_KEY5=978f5